How Can I Prepare for a Thyroid Function Test?

How can i prepare for a thyroid function test?

Preparing for a thyroid function test can seem daunting, but with the right guidance and information, it can be a straightforward process. This test is crucial in diagnosing any potential issues with your thyroid, such as hypothyroidism or hyperthyroidism.

Firstly, you should understand what the test involves. A thyroid function test typically includes a blood draw to measure levels of Thyroid Stimulating Hormone (TSH), T3, and T4 hormones in your bloodstream. These hormones play a vital role in regulating your metabolism.

Before the test, it’s crucial to inform your doctor about any medications or supplements you’re currently taking. Some drugs can interfere with the results of the test, leading to inaccurate readings. For instance, biotin supplements are known to affect thyroid hormone levels and should be avoided for at least 12 hours before testing.

Fasting is not usually required for a thyroid function test unless specified by your healthcare provider. However, since some blood tests do require fasting, it’s always best to check beforehand.

On the day of the test, try to stay relaxed and calm as stress can sometimes affect hormone levels. Wear comfortable clothing that allows easy access to your arm for the blood draw.

After the procedure, you may experience slight bruising or discomfort at the site of the needle insertion but this should subside quickly.
